Fools Rush In

Rate this book
Mike Fitzgerald had been a busy, successful, big city lawyer, but when his billings took a dip, his boss let him go. After rebuilding a life in a smaller town, Fitz was enjoying an idyllic life with an easy job at the State's Attorney's office during the day, and a lovely wife, and two lovely daughters to come home to each evening. At least until things got very complicated in the course of one Friday night. Suddenly his quiet community had multiple murders, international drug kingpins, undercover DEA agents, and federal prosecutors all connected to a case that didn't make sense. When his family was involved, Fitz had to struggle to leave things in the hands of the appropriate people, while investigating the dangerous killers had held his wife hostage during that fateful evening.
